Business Overview and Revenue Trends
Corporate Merchant Bankers Ltd operates within the Finance & Investments sector, reporting a stock price of ₹102 and a market capitalization of ₹645 Cr. The company’s revenue trends indicate significant volatility, with reported sales of ₹0.08 Cr for the quarter ending March 2023, followed by a sharp decline to zero in subsequent quarters. Historically, sales peaked at ₹0.20 Cr in March 2018 but have since experienced a downward trajectory, reflecting a challenging operational environment. The company’s total sales for the financial year ending March 2025 are projected to rise significantly to ₹3.67 Cr, indicating a potential recovery. However, the trailing twelve months (TTM) sales stand at ₹0.00, highlighting the urgent need for strategic initiatives to enhance revenue generation. The absence of consistent operational income raises concerns about the sustainability of the business model, necessitating a thorough evaluation of its revenue streams and market positioning.
Profitability and Efficiency Metrics
Corporate Merchant Bankers Ltd’s profitability metrics present a complex picture. The company recorded a net profit of ₹3.78 Cr, though this figure is heavily influenced by fluctuations in revenue and operational expenses. The reported operating profit margin (OPM) for March 2025 is remarkably high at 92.10%, suggesting a potential turnaround in operational efficiency. However, prior periods reveal operating losses, notably a negative OPM of -170.00% in March 2024. The return on equity (ROE) stands at an impressive 51.2%, indicating effective use of shareholder funds, while the return on capital employed (ROCE) is relatively low at 5.88%. The company’s ability to convert revenue into profit remains uncertain, especially given the inconsistent sales performance and escalating operational costs, which reached ₹0.29 Cr in March 2025. Such metrics necessitate focused efforts to stabilize profitability and enhance operational efficiency.
Balance Sheet Strength and Financial Ratios
The balance sheet of Corporate Merchant Bankers Ltd reveals a concerning reliance on debt, with total borrowings rising to ₹91.23 Cr as of September 2025, compared to negligible levels in previous years. This significant increase in leverage poses risks to financial stability, particularly in an environment of fluctuating revenues. The company’s total assets stood at ₹99.54 Cr, with reserves improving to ₹3.59 Cr, yet the capital structure remains skewed due to high borrowing levels. The price-to-book value (P/BV) ratio is recorded at 1.42x, indicating that the market values the company at a premium relative to its book value, which may not be sustainable if operational performance does not improve. Financial ratios such as the current ratio of 81.16x suggest robust liquidity; however, the effectiveness of asset utilization remains questionable, as indicated by low asset turnover ratios. Overall, while the balance sheet shows some strengths, the increasing debt levels and operational inefficiencies present notable risks.
Shareholding Pattern and Investor Confidence
The shareholding pattern of Corporate Merchant Bankers Ltd indicates a concentrated ownership structure, with promoters holding 59.99% of the shares as of September 2025, down from 74.70% in December 2022. This reduction in promoter stake raises questions about insider confidence and may affect investor perception. The public holds 40% of the shares, reflecting a gradual increase in public ownership, yet the lack of foreign institutional investors (FIIs) and domestic institutional investors (DIIs) raises concerns about broader market confidence. The total number of shareholders has increased from 585 in December 2022 to 603 by September 2025, suggesting a modest growth in retail interest. However, the concentration of ownership among promoters could lead to governance challenges, emphasizing the need for transparency and accountability in management practices to bolster investor confidence and attract institutional interest.
